Question: Why is grandeur associated with the mighty dead?
Grandeur is often associated with the mighty dead because of the historical and cultural significance of great leaders, heroes, and figures from the past. These individuals often left a lasting impact on their society or the world, and their accomplishments or deeds may have been monumental in scale. As time passes and their influence is felt across generations, their legacy can take on an almost mythic quality, contributing to a sense of grandeur or awe surrounding their memory. Additionally, the act of commemorating the dead can be a way for societies to honor their ancestors, show respect for their contributions, and reinforce cultural values and traditions. In this way, grandeur becomes associated with the mighty dead as a way to pay tribute to their lasting impact on history and society.
